In some respect, the pandemic allowed the islands of Hawai'i to
heal, as mass tourism came to a halt. The break only solidified
the realization—long held by many Native Hawai'ians—that it is
paramount for the unique culture of the islands to be understood,
and respected, by visitors.


John G. Reyes, senior vice president and chief MCI
sales officer for Meet Hawai‘i, shares how Hawai'i's tourism
community has come together to honor the true spirit of aloha,
and communicate the responsibility for visitors to give back to a
people and culture that has given so much of itself in welcoming
them.


From incorporating indigenous cultural programming and activities
to unique excursions and CSR that honors the native culture,
Hawai'i is sharing a deeper understanding of itself with the
world.
